Process safety relays are critical components in Safety Instrumented Systems (SIS), providing reliable switching, isolation, monitoring, and diagnostics for safety-critical circuits. Commonly used in process industries such as oil & gas, chemical, power generation, and manufacturing, these relays interface field devices with PLCs, DCS platforms, and safety controllers to help maintain safe operation during normal and fault conditions.
G.M. International process safety relays are purpose-built for Safety Instrumented Functions (SIFs) in Division 2 hazardous locations. This series of high-capacity relays supports a variety of applications including Fire and Gas Systems (FGS). Compatible with line-monitored PLC and DCS output cards, they help maintain safety integrity while reducing nuisance trips.
